Acatenango Overnight Hike

Watching Volcan Fuego erupt is one of the highlights of any Central America trip.

You’ll spend the night in a cabin at a base camp on neighboring Volcan Acatenango that overlooks Volcan Fuego, which is famous for its frequent eruptions. (Like every 30 minutes or so!)

This is a challenging uphill hike, at a high altitude, but something no visitor to Guatemala should miss.

Hobbitenango

Hobbitenango is located in an area called Vuelta Grande, just 20 minutes by car from Antigua.

The Hobbit-themed park includes a variety of activities, from bungee swings to axe-throwing, all included for the entrance fee. There are beautiful panoramic views of the Panchoy Valley and the surrounding volcanoes.

It is recommended to arrive in the afternoon and stay until sunset.

Entrance Fee: 50Q

Opening hours: 8:00 a.m. to 6:00 p.m.

(Recommended to Uber there)

El Pilar

An amazing ecological park only a 10 minute drive away from Chabad Antigua.

El Pilar has several hiking trails at different fitness levels, an amazing view of the area, and three large natural pools of water for swimming.

The pool area also has showers and toilets for your convenience.

Entrance fee per person: For the pools - 60Q

For the walking routes - 50Q

Opening hours:

Every day from 8:00 - 17:00

Finca Colombia Coffee Tour

A fascinating tour of the coffee plantations of Guatemala.

Learn about the coffee making process and taste  authentic Guatemalan coffee straight from the orchard!

Duration: 2 hours

Tour hours: 9:00 am, 11:00 am, 2:00 pm

Price: $20 per person

Ask for an English tour.

Make sure to confirm pick up location for the tour shuttle 

(Pick up is about half an hour before the tour.)

Pacaya Volcano Tour

An experience not to miss- hiking up a recently active volcano. 🌋

This hike is not overly strenuous and provides a breathtaking view of the surrounding area. The top of the volcano is hot and you can even roast marshmallows over the lava. 😋

The tour leaves daily at
1. 6:00 am (6:00) and returns 2:00 pm (14:00)
2. 2:00 pm (14:00) and returns at 9:00 pm (21:00)

The hike is about 1.5 hours each way

You can book for the trip at the Chabad website. 100 Q Payment will be given directly to the driver. 

Entrance fee - 100 Q (paid at the entrance)

Optional Horse ride: 100 Q for each way

Choco Museo

Learn about the history of cacao, the cacao tree, and cacao in Guatemala. 🍫

The ChocoMuseo is a free museum in the heart of colonial Antigua, they also offer an in-house chocolate workshop daily for a fee.

La Aurora National Zoo

Considered one of the most beautiful zoos in Central America, La Aurora boasts an impressive collection of fauna and flora. 🐵

Roam the different areas of the zoo, cleverly divided by continent to visit all 287 species of animals. Less than an hour away from Antigua, La Aurora is the perfect low-impact day trip.

The Artisan Market

A covered market nestled in the heart of Antigua, filled with brightly colored textiles, jewelry, wooden handicraft and souvenirs.

 

Bargaining with the local vendors is expected and brings an authentic feel to your shopping experience. 🛍

Learn Spanish

Tourists from around the world flock to Antigua eager to improve their Spanish. Antigua is home to several reputable Spanish language schools. The variety of class options range from private lessons to home-stays with a local Guatemalan family.

Per Hour: Q35 (minimum 2 hours)

Corazón de Agua

Hike in a beautiful forest area a short distance from the city. After a moderate hike, reach a spectacular viewpoint of the surrounding cities, volcanoes, and river. Try to spot some native Guatemalan wildlife such as toucans 🦜, ocelots, and white-tailed deer. Bring your own lunch and enjoy it in the eco park picnic area.
